PBR Oklahoma hosted the OK Fall Upperclass Prospect Games at The University of Central Oklahoma that featured 68 prospects from the 2022 and 2023 classes.  The event was highlighted by some impressive by both guys having recently committed, some that committed shortly after the event, as well as a few still looking to land a home at the next level.  Today we take a look at the 24 right-handed pitchers the event with looks at their mechanics, arm actions, pitch shapes, and more.  You can view full stats and event details by clicking here.

 

Cole Abbott, Bixby (OK), 2022 Cowley County Commit
Positional Profile: RHP/1B
Body: 6-3, 200-pounds. Physical and mature frame with present strength.
Delivery: Smooth and methodical rocker style footwork around the rubber with good rhythm and pace.  Works to a mid height balance point with hands working quietly and breaking early from the glove.  High glove front side.  Works from the middle of the rubber and strides directionally down the center of the mound with good momentum and direction headed to the plate.  Lands to a slightly bent plant leg with chest over the front leg at release.
Arm Action: RH. High 3/4 arm slot with a loose and clean arm action.
FB: T89.29, 86.30-89.07 mph. Mostly straight shape with good riding life though the zone and strong spin. T2252, 2082 average rpm.
SL: 73.56-85.34 mph. Short and tight action with good spin and late east/west shape. T2176, 2019 average rpm.
SPLT: 77.1-76.5 mph. Strong downward depth with swing and miss potential.

Braydon Sanford, Owasso (OK), 2023
Positional Profile: RHP
Body: 6-3, 170-pounds. Athletic and projectable build with room for added strength and size in the future.
Delivery: Step in front rocker style footwork around the rubber.  Slow and methodical rhythm and pace to the delivery.  Works to a high balance point with weight leaned back onto back heel and slight coil with the hips and shoulders.  Clean hand break from the glove at the top of the delivery.  High glove front side action with strong pull in at release.  Long stride down the mound with good extension.  Works from the middle of the rubber and strides directionally down the center of the mound with good momentum and direction headed to the plate.
Arm Action: RH. High 3/4 arm slot with a clean and quick arm action.
FB: T87.68, 83.22-86.84 mph. Slight arm side run at times with some riding life through the zone and good tilting action at the bottom of the zone. T2107, 1990 average rpm.
CB: 71.00-72.54 mph. Big depth with loose shape and downward action. T1958, 1854 average rpm.

Tre Speer, Glencoe (OK), 2023
Positional Profile: RHP
Body: 6-1, 177-pounds. Athletic and projectable build with room for added strength and size in the future.
Delivery: Quick rocker style footwork around the rubber with hands working above the head with good rhythm.  Works to a high balance point with a full weight stack onto the back leg.  Heavy coil with the hips and shoulders at the top of the delivery.  Clean hand break from the glove at the top of the delivery.  Shorter strides down the mound into a firm plant leg.  Athletic delivery and balance throughout the motion.  Works from the middle of the rubber and strides directionally down the center of the mound.
Arm Action: RH. High 3/4 arm slot with a loose and quick arm action.
FB: T87.66, 84.08-86.49 mph. Heavy arm side run and strong sinking action at times T2117, 1939 average rpm.
CB:  mph. Loopy shape with good spin and some depth. T2061, 2061 average rpm.
SL: 74.89-78.29 mph. Short depth with good east/west shape with fastball hand speed. T2123, 1725 average rpm.
CH: 75.77-77.58 mph. Kills the spin efficiently with good arm side fading action. T1269, 1253 average rpm.
